Is it normal to have sensitive nipples?

It is said that a man's penis will become erect when stimulated, and this mainly refers to the congestion of the corpus cavernosum in the penis. In fact, for women, they also have erections, not only the clitoris, but also the nipples. In daily life, it seems that some women's nipples are very sensitive and become abnormally hard with a slight touch. Is it normal to have sensitive nipples?

Nipple sensitivity is mostly caused by breast development, which is caused by hormones in the body.

Inverted Nipple:

1. Introduction:

Inverted nipple is a common female breast deformity, with an incidence rate of 1% to 2%. The degree of nipple inversion varies from person to person. In mild cases, the nipple may only be flat or retracted to varying degrees, and may bulge or be squeezed out after stimulation. In severe cases, the nipple is completely sunken into the areola and cannot be pulled out, forming a crater shape, and is often accompanied by secretions or odor.

(II) Causes:

The causes of inverted nipple are divided into congenital and acquired, and most of them are congenital. The nipple contains the openings of 15 to 20 mammary ducts, which are surrounded by smooth muscle extending from the areola. The main cause of congenital inverted nipple is the disorder of mesoderm proliferation during the embryonic development of the nipple, which manifests as poor development of the smooth muscle and mammary ducts of the nipple and areola, resulting in the failure of the mammary ducts to ductalize, forming shortened cords, and the shortening of the smooth muscle and fibrous connective tissue around them, leading to a lack of supporting tissue under the nipple. In addition, the mammary ducts are pulled inward, causing the nipple to be unclear in protrusion or inverted. Acquired inverted nipple is caused by the nipple being pulled by pathological tissue in the breast. The most common cause is breast cancer, followed by infection, trauma and scar traction after breast surgery. It is occasionally seen in sagging giant breasts.

(III) Clinical classification:

There are many ways to classify inverted nipples. The most commonly used classification method in domestic and foreign textbooks is to divide them into three types based on the depth of nipple inversion. Type I (mild): The nipple is partially inverted, but the nipple neck exists and can be easily squeezed out. After squeezing out, the nipple size is similar to that of a normal person. Type II (moderate): The nipple is completely sunken in the areola, but can be squeezed out by hand. The nipple is smaller than normal and usually has no nipple neck. Type III (severe): The nipple is completely buried under the areola, and the inverted nipple cannot be squeezed out.
